Liberty University is located in Lynchburg, VA.

During the most recent reporting year, 632 religious studies degrees were awarded at Liberty University.

Studying Online at Liberty University

Many students take online classes at Liberty University. Among 104,327 students, 88,309 (85%) studied exclusively online and 7,616 (7%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for Religious Studies Graduates from Liberty University

Students who complete Liberty University’s Religious Studies program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Religious Studies at Liberty University
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$35,816
2 years $35,077
3 years $32,689
4 years $44,054
5 years $48,941

How does this compare to the school overall? Four years out, Religious Studies graduates from Liberty University take home a median $44,054, compared with $50,359 for all Liberty University graduates — about 13% lower than the school-wide median.

Religious Studies earnings compared with all majors at Liberty University

Median Debt at Graduation

Typical debt at graduation for Religious Studies graduates from Liberty University stands at $32,872.
